Looking for a competent programmer to implement T9 predictive text input on Windows Powered Smartphone. This bid is on English language only. The T9 engine API will be provided in pure ANSI-C source code or other format suitable to both parties. At the core the engine returns partial english words for any given digit string. Example: 4 --> i, h, g 42 --> he, if, id, ie, ge, gd 425 --> gel, hel, idl 4255 --> hell, gell 42556 --> hello Personalization (adding words into T9 dictionary) is also supported by the engine. The T9 UI to be implemented will be the same as what on any Nokia (or any other T9-enabled major brand) phone released in the past year or two.
